To provide services for its video and audio clients, ednet has established both a broadband IP WAN and an ISDN switched WAN. Local connections can be made using ISDN, DSL, T1, T3, and higher bandwidth services.

Biggest Multiple Connection:
Disney's "Hercules".
ednet transmitted 6 channels of Dolby audio plus machine control (to synchronize the projectors to the incoming audio) so that Skywalker Sound could play the surround mix from Lucas' Ranch facilty to two remote theaters. Both Disney in Burbank and the Disney executives in the NYC screening facility could "listen" to the mixdown live while watching the picture. In our San Francisco HQ innumerable custom data cables were engineered for this project, and our fingers were sore from all the button pushes, but the sessions went off without a hitch.
